把Mysql安装目录中bin目录下的libmysql.dll 复制到ruby安装目录的bin目录下(一般是c:\ruby\bin下)
到http://rubyforge.org/frs/?group_id=627 下载rdoc-2.4.3.gem (注意:只能用迅雷下,直接另存为后,文件后缀名将变成非.gem的东东),然后把rdoc-2.4.3.gem复制到c:\ruby\down下(down目录是我自己建的),然后命令行:
[php]
cd c:\ruby\down
gem install rdoc-2.4.3.gem
[/php]
此举是为了后面顺利安装mysql for ruby的文档
安装mysql for ruby的驱动,命令行键入: gem install mysql
把mysql.so复制到C:\ruby\lib\ruby\site_ruby\1.8\i386-msvcrt下(mysql.so文件如果本机找不到,可在http://rubyforge.org/frs/?group_id=904 下载In...
今天在链接数据库的时候出现以下错误:
[html]
incorrect MySQL client library version! This gem was compiled for 6.0.0 but the client library is 5.5.20.
[/html]
看一下解决办法:
从mysql官方http://dev.mysql.com/downloads/mysql下载 mysql-connector-c-noinstall-6.0.2-win32 解压到e:/。注意根据自己的实际情况下载相对应的版本,这里使用非安装版。
or Ruby 1.9.2:
[html]
gem install mysql --platform=ruby -- --with-mysql-dir=e:/mysql-connector-c-noinstall-6.0.2-win32
[/html]
for Ruby 1.9.3: (showing mysql2 variant)
[html]
gem prist...